Preview: Paris Saint-Germain vs. Toulouse

Sports Mole looks ahead to Paris Saint-Germain's Ligue 1 showdown against Toulouse.

Paris Saint-Germain head into this weekend's Ligue 1 showdown with Toulouse hoping to keep up the pressure on pacesetters Monaco.

Carlo Ancelotti's side lie two points behind the league leaders ahead of kickoff, but remain unbeaten this season, with three draws and four wins on the board.

Toulouse had a troubled start to the campaign, but have won their last two games on the spin, with last weekend's 1-0 win over Lorient moving them up to 11th.

PSG rolled out 4-0 winners when these two teams last met in the league.

Recent form

PSG: DWWWDW

Toulouse: DDLDWW

Possible starting lineups

PSG: Sirigu, Marquinhos, Alex, Digne, Jallet, Cavani, Matuidi, Lavezzi, Verratti, Pastore, Ibrahimovic

Toulouse: Ahamada, Ninkov, Abdennour, Aurier, Spajic, Sylla, Didot, Chantome, Trejo, Braithwaite, Ben Yedder

Sports Mole says: 2-0
